Flight time details
7,381 miles nonstop takes roughly 14h 56m gate to gate, flying north. Add 45–90 minutes per connection if there's no nonstop service. Remember to factor the 11.5-hour time set-back when reading arrival times on your ticket.

Frequently asked questions
How far is HEH from YPM?
The flight distance from Heho (HEH) to Pikangikum (YPM) is 7,381 miles (11,878 km, 6,414 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.
How long is the flight from HEH to YPM?
A nonstop flight takes about 14h 56m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.
What is the time difference between Heho and Pikangikum?
Pikangikum is 11.5 hours behind Heho.
